New TestamentJohn — The Gospel of sevens and signs. Seven signs, seven 'I AM' sayings, a prologue and an epilogue — written 'that ye might believe' (20:31).
- Author
- John the Apostle (2nd-century patristic attribution + internal claims)
- Date
- c. AD 85–95
